
WBF Finland with the World Championship in Creative Make-up
along with the Nordic Awards
On October 19, 2025, Helsinki became the vibrant stage for an extraordinary celebration of artistry and imagination as the World Bodypainting Festival crowned its World Champion in Creative Make-up.
Set within the inspiring atmosphere of I Love Me – Northern Europe’s largest beauty, fashion, wellness, and health fair – the event transformed the Helsinki Expo and Convention Centre (Messukeskus) into a dazzling arena of colors, textures, and creative expression.
From October 18–19, audiences experienced the pinnacle of body art innovation at the Nordic Awards in three categories, where talents from across the globe met Nordic excellence. The Nordic Awards paid tribute to exceptional artists in Bodypainting, Fashion Editorial Make-up, and Facepainting, each interpreting unique themes that challenged perception, emotion, and imagination.
World Award: Creative Make-up
Theme: Rebel Fashion Circus

1st place Sanna Juhala | Finland

2nd Nina Vuori | Finland

3rd place Roosa Leino | Finland
Nordic Award: Bodypainting – Open Category
Theme: World of Illusions

1st place Bettina Muigg | Austria

2nd place Kai Schön | Estonia

3rd place Piera di Maio | Italy
Nordic Award: Fashion Editorial Make-up
Theme: Savage Beauty

1st place Roosa Leino | Finland

2nd place Janina Koivisto | Finland

3rd place Lora Tulchinski | Israel
Nordic Award: Facepainting
Theme: Darkest Fears

1st place Marian Folga | Poland

2nd place Bettina Muigg | Austria

3rd place Angela Youngs | UK
Big THANK YOU to the Jury
A heartfelt thank you goes out to our distinguished jury, whose passion and expertise guided the competition to new heights:
Einat Dan (Israel), Yasmin Heinz (United Kingdom), Mirjana “Kika” Milošević (Serbia), Linda Hallberg (Sweden), Jasmiina Walters (Finland), Riina Laine (Finland), Linda Rohmen (Norway), and Linda Wickmann (Norway).
